Ghuspahan - Sandila, Hardoi

Ghuspahan is a village situated in the Sandila tehsil of Hardoi district, Uttar Pradesh. It is located approximately 17 km from the tehsil headquarters in Sandila and around 72 km from the district headquarters in Hardoi. Ghus Pahan serves as the Gram Panchayat for Ghuspahan village.

As per Census 2011, the village code of Ghuspahan is 140985. The village covers a total geographical area of 454.52 hectares and falls under the 241201 pincode.

Ghuspahan village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Balamau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Misrikh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.

Population of Ghuspahan

As per Census 2011, Ghuspahan village has a total population of 1,728 people, consisting of 927 males and 801 females. The village has 290 households and a sex ratio of 864 females per 1,000 males. There are 329 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 722 literate and 1,006 illiterate residents. Additionally, 1,130 people belong to Scheduled Caste (SC) communities.

Transport and Connectivity of Ghuspahan

Public transport in the Ghuspahan is mainly available through shared auto-rickshaws. The nearest railway station is Sandila, while the nearest airport is Chaudhary Charan Singh International Airport, situated at an approximate aerial distance of 41.3 km.
